Burch Avenue is a historic neighborhood with everyday convenience
Burch Avenue blends historic character with the convenience of city living in the heart of Durham. The area was developed at the turn of the twentieth century and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. Today, tree-lined streets feature homes with welcoming front porches, while the neighborhood's walkable layout puts daily errands, local shops and eateries within easy reach. Its location also provides quick access to downtown Durham and Duke University, making it a convenient spot for students, faculty and professionals.

What historic homes cost in Burch Avenue
Single-family homes from the early 1900s fill the neighborhood, with Craftsman bungalows and Victorian-style houses making up the majority. Some are even registered as historic landmarks, like the William Thomas O'Brien House on Wilkerson Avenue, once home to a prominent tobacco innovator. The early 20th-century character shows in details like spacious front porches and wood siding. Many homes have been renovated over the years, blending preserved architectural details with updated kitchens, bathrooms and modern appliances. The neighborhood is compact and walkable, with sidewalks framing the streets. Tall, leafy trees and large shrubs add a natural feel to this urban community. Houses don't come on the market that often, but when they do, they generally cost between the lower $700,000s and $1.5 million.

Local shops and restaurants cluster around West Chapel Hill Street
Burch Avenue has a mix of locally owned shops and restaurants in the neighborhood and nearby. One of the area's highlights is the Durham Co-op Market, a grocery store that sells local and organic products. "It's a community business built by the community for the community," says Dawn Pressley, the store's Community Outreach Coordinator. "We have programs for membership; you can get discounts and free gifts, but you don't need a membership to shop here. Everyone is welcome." Other popular businesses nearby include:
GRUB Durham, a converted gas station serving Southern comfort food and featuring a spacious rooftop bar
Isaac's Bagels, a takeaway shop with hand-rolled bagels, classic sandwiches and house-made cream cheeses
Pizzeria Toro, a rustic spot downtown serving wood-fired pizzas and Italian-inspired small plates
The Fuzzy Needle, an eclectic spot selling records, books and vintage clothes
Al-Taiba Halal Market, a specialty grocery carrying halal meats and Middle Eastern foods

Parks, gardens and a farmers market nearby
Recreation is easy to find in the neighborhood. Burch Avenue Park is a fenced-in green space in the heart of the community, with a shaded playground and picnic tables. Just over a mile away, the 5-acre Durham Central Park is a constant hub of activity, hosting the Durham Farmers' Market on Saturday mornings, plus concerts and food truck rodeos throughout the year. It also has a large playground known as Mount Merrill, which features multiple slides and climbing structures. For a more natural escape, Sarah P. Duke Gardens spans around 55 acres on the Duke University campus. Miles of paths wind through landscaped sections, including the Rose Garden and the Azalea Court.

Easy commutes to downtown and Duke University
Burch Avenue is a convenient spot for people who work downtown or at Duke University. Durham's City Center is about a mile east, typically a 5-minute drive. Duke is just 2 miles west, a trip that also takes about 5 minutes. While most people drive, West Chapel Hill Street has sidewalks and bike lanes as alternative commuting options. “A client of mine will walk to the Bulls games from the neighborhood. You see a bunch of people trailing down West Chapel Hill Street on game day,” says Stacy Slone, a Realtor with Keller Williams Elite Realty, who’s lived in Durham since the late 1980s. A GoDurham bus route also serves West Chapel Hill Street, connecting the neighborhood to downtown and the University.

Durham students have public, magnet and private school options
Students are served by Durham Public Schools and have multiple options for education. Some schools that they can attend include:
Lakewood Elementary School which offers a Spanish-English dual-language immersion program
Jordan High School, which has Advanced Placement courses along with an Agriculture Education Pathway
Magnet and specialty programs offered by the district that are application-based
Immaculata Catholic School, a highly rated private option in the community serving kindergarten through eighth grade
